Commit graph

4493 commits

Author SHA1 Message Date
Shpuld Shpuldson
1fb91b1795 remove bloat from themes 2020-02-22 10:34:54 +02:00
Shpuld Shpuldson
b5c6b77ca8 update using variables 2020-02-22 10:03:16 +02:00
Shpuld Shpludson
8c454b9456 Apply suggestion to static/themes/pleroma-dark.json 2020-02-21 14:09:31 +00:00
Shpuld Shpludson
c9935362de Apply suggestion to static/themes/pleroma-dark.json 2020-02-21 14:09:29 +00:00
Shpuld Shpludson
19cc739598 Apply suggestion to static/themes/pleroma-dark.json 2020-02-21 14:09:25 +00:00
Shpuld Shpludson
e342dbcb10 Apply suggestion to static/themes/pleroma-dark.json 2020-02-21 14:09:21 +00:00
Henry Jameson
3d307def02 Merge remote-tracking branch 'upstream/fix/popover-performance' into shigusegubu
* upstream/fix/popover-performance:
  make use of menu themes
2020-02-21 00:12:36 +02:00
Shpuld Shpuldson
64a6ba219a make panel header highlight less harsh 2020-02-20 21:14:42 +02:00
Shpuld Shpuldson
7e5620ea07 make use of menu themes 2020-02-20 21:02:40 +02:00
Shpuld Shpuldson
8bb5d775b4 update pleroma-dark and pleroma-light 2020-02-20 20:47:24 +02:00
Henry Jameson
0d4abd244a Merge remote-tracking branch 'upstream/fix/popover-performance' into shigusegubu
* upstream/fix/popover-performance:
  make it easier to use status previews with hover
2020-02-20 19:36:42 +02:00
Henry Jameson
d19c64314f stop using customTheme in user card, instead use color slots. fix for opacity
inheritance polluting inheritors
2020-02-20 18:13:40 +02:00
Shpuld Shpuldson
741c2b0d02 make it easier to use status previews with hover 2020-02-20 16:49:06 +02:00
Shpuld Shpludson
0abc3f9b85 Merge branch 'moderation-menu-fix' into 'develop'
Fix user deactivation, deletion, and role assignment in the moderation menu

See merge request pleroma/pleroma-fe!1063
2020-02-19 16:30:53 +00:00
Henry Jameson
c960bb6d55 Merge remote-tracking branch 'upstream/fix/popover-performance' into shigusegubu
* upstream/fix/popover-performance:
  fix offset Y bug
  clean up and fixes, change popover padding -> margin
  fix centering of certain dropdowns
  update changelog
  remove unused popover target from portal experiment
  fix mistakes
  remove popper references
  separate bounds x/y
  remove v-tooltip completely
  make more components use new popover, fix some things
  rewrite popover because v-tooltip is slow as heck
2020-02-19 14:44:34 +02:00
Henry Jameson
87e15c9cd2 Merge remote-tracking branch 'upstream/develop' into shigusegubu
* upstream/develop:
  fix changelog. kenomo didn't happen.
  EmojiInput tests should be checking the input value on the last input event, not the first
  Add onInput() function as listener for input events, remove unnecessary compositionupdate listener
  after_store: Fix failing to parse nodeinfo when mrf transparency is disabled
2020-02-19 14:41:40 +02:00
Shpuld Shpuldson
e7a793a966 fix conflict 2020-02-19 11:05:05 +02:00
Shpuld Shpuldson
238afc4c01 fix offset Y bug 2020-02-19 08:51:55 +02:00
Shpuld Shpuldson
16302b5630 clean up and fixes, change popover padding -> margin 2020-02-19 08:49:04 +02:00
HJ
3ddf7ebe2c Merge branch 'themes-accent' into 'develop'
Themes v3 Part 1 "2.1" codenamed "One step for themes, a giant burder for code reviewers"

Closes #750 and #774

See merge request pleroma/pleroma-fe!1037
2020-02-18 21:20:43 +00:00
Shpuld Shpuldson
813d121cdd fix centering of certain dropdowns 2020-02-18 11:47:34 +02:00
Henry Jameson
32902e01f8 fix changelog. kenomo didn't happen. 2020-02-18 00:30:10 +02:00
Henry Jameson
c6063a128e Merge remote-tracking branch 'upstream/develop' into shigusegubu
* upstream/develop:
  Refactor i18n messages for MRF policy disclosure
  Improve default ToS
2020-02-18 00:25:03 +02:00
Henry Jameson
c7ae982115 Merge branch 'themes-accent' into shigusegubu
* themes-accent:
  update headers in switcher to better separate the subsections
  paper theme, updated todo, lol
  improve the display of disabled buttons
  attempt to fix some bugs with shadows control
  fix #774
  revert emoji reaction style
2020-02-18 00:24:31 +02:00
Henry Jameson
171f4c7ddb update headers in switcher to better separate the subsections 2020-02-18 00:01:48 +02:00
Henry Jameson
1e95a0795a paper theme, updated todo, lol 2020-02-17 23:59:52 +02:00
Henry Jameson
3b3a31b461 improve the display of disabled buttons 2020-02-17 23:43:56 +02:00
Henry Jameson
5c6046ea0a attempt to fix some bugs with shadows control 2020-02-17 23:43:35 +02:00
Henry Jameson
76323d6d9a fix #774 2020-02-17 22:38:24 +02:00
Henry Jameson
e36647e95e revert emoji reaction style 2020-02-17 22:28:14 +02:00
eugenijm
695d6b6c50 Fix user activation/deactivation, deletion, and role assignment in the moderation menu 2020-02-17 16:29:39 +03:00
Shpuld Shpuldson
0723c07571 update changelog 2020-02-17 12:03:29 +02:00
Shpuld Shpuldson
f007a795ac remove unused popover target from portal experiment 2020-02-17 11:48:14 +02:00
Shpuld Shpuldson
b19d51c3dc fix mistakes 2020-02-17 11:34:56 +02:00
Shpuld Shpuldson
3e971f0f25 remove popper references 2020-02-17 11:14:22 +02:00
Shpuld Shpludson
26e455bb4c Merge branch 'fix/no-mrf-transparency-crash' into 'develop'
after_store: Fix failing to parse nodeinfo when mrf transparency is disabled

Closes #772

See merge request pleroma/pleroma-fe!1064
2020-02-17 08:17:36 +00:00
Shpuld Shpuldson
10fc666a49 separate bounds x/y 2020-02-17 10:14:06 +02:00
HJ
12cd96bfa7 Merge branch 'fix-android-emoji-input' into 'develop'
Add onInput() function as listener for input events, remove unnecessary compositionupdate listener

Closes #775

See merge request pleroma/pleroma-fe!1065
2020-02-16 23:54:57 +00:00
xenofem
c1e38a4423 EmojiInput tests should be checking the input value on the last input event, not the first 2020-02-16 16:35:04 -05:00
xenofem
59dd7f1320 Add onInput() function as listener for input events, remove unnecessary compositionupdate listener 2020-02-16 14:58:43 -05:00
Shpuld Shpuldson
7ac1a4a9fe remove v-tooltip completely 2020-02-16 09:58:05 +02:00
Shpuld Shpuldson
3c136c241f make more components use new popover, fix some things 2020-02-14 09:05:33 +02:00
Henry Jameson
0cabfe225b Merge branch 'themes-accent' into shigusegubu
* themes-accent:
  fix pressed button in top bar
2020-02-13 21:56:05 +02:00
Henry Jameson
c43325acd7 fix pressed button in top bar 2020-02-13 21:39:14 +02:00
rinpatch
0dcc3bf2fe after_store: Fix failing to parse nodeinfo when mrf transparency is
disabled

Closes #772
2020-02-13 22:35:46 +03:00
Shpuld Shpludson
21f6120e9d Merge branch 'refactor/i18n-messages-for-mrf-policy-disclosure' into 'develop'
Refactor i18n messages for MRF policy disclosure

See merge request pleroma/pleroma-fe!1062
2020-02-13 09:43:56 +00:00
Hakaba Hitoyo
4aeba026e6 Refactor i18n messages for MRF policy disclosure 2020-02-13 09:43:56 +00:00
Shpuld Shpludson
f50068ef35 Merge branch 'improve-default-tos' into 'develop'
Improve default ToS

See merge request pleroma/pleroma-fe!1057
2020-02-13 09:41:31 +00:00
Hakaba Hitoyo
823a303f8a Improve default ToS 2020-02-13 09:41:31 +00:00
Shpuld Shpuldson
94eeca3e7e Merge branch 'develop' into fix/popover-performance 2020-02-12 19:23:07 +02:00